      <study_design>Randomization: Randomized, Blinding: Not blinded, Placebo: Not used, Assignment: Parallel, Purpose: Prevention, Randomization description: The number of 45 diabetic patients eligible to participate in the study by non-probability sampling method (easy and accessible) and based on the purpose of selection and randomly divided into three equal groups: resistance training with blood flow restriction, resistance training without blood flow restriction and control will be divided. A table of random numbers will be used for randomization.</study_design>
      <phase>N/A</phase>
      <hc_freetext>Type 2 diabetes mellitus.</hc_freetext>
      <i_freetext>Intervention 1: Intervention group: resistance exercise group with blood flow restriction; This group will perform the exercises in four sets with 15, 15, 15, 30 repetitions and 20% 1RM intensity. Limitation of blood flow in the proximal part of the thigh and arm with the limiting cuff is continuously applied and during the rest between the sets, the blood flow limitation with the cuff will be removed. Intervention 2: Intervention group: resistance training group without blood flow restriction; This group will perform the exercises in four sets with 8-12 repetitions and an intensity of 80% of 1RM. Intervention 3: Control group: This group will not receive any medicine or sports intervention and will continue their normal life.</i_freetext>
